Ensuring Optimal Outcomes for Dental Implants

Most dental implants are successful and provide our patients with years of comfortable use. However, the bone and supporting gum tissues occasionally fail to support the dental implant. If the supporting structure fails, the implant will need to be removed, allowed to heal, and replaced.   

Here are some valuable tips to help ensure both your implants and natural teeth last as long as possible:

  • Excellent oral hygiene with your daily home care routine. You must treat your dental implant with as much care as your natural teeth. Although dental implants and their components consist of the most advanced materials in dentistry, your dental implant is not bionic. We can help assist you with proper techniques and instrumentation to help you effectively clean your teeth and dental implants.
  • Eliminate destructive habits. Habits such as grinding and clenching (bruxism) can irreversibly damage teeth and implants. Don’t chew on pen caps, bite fingernails, tear packaging (i.e., ketchup packets), chew on ice, hard foods, or chewy and sticky foods. Do not smoke, vape, or utilize other tobacco products. 
  • Routinely visit your dentist. Regular dental teeth cleanings and checkups are essential to ensure your dental care is at its optimal performance. In addition, we can guide you toward the following steps if there is an issue.

We begin the creation of your custom crown within 4 months of having your implant placed and full healing of the dental implant is observed.

In most cases, dental bone grafts are one of most predictable and successful procedures in implant dentistry. It is possible to see incomplete bone integration as a result of the bone graft  procedure. If you’re a candidate, additional grafting may be indicated to provide the optimal foundation for your new implant. The dental bone grafts will typically fail due to infection, smoking, and/or health conditions such as: uncontrolled diabetes and immune compromised ailments.

Osseointegration is the term used to describe the dental implants successful fusion to your natural bone. This process can take 3 – 6 months after dental implant placement to successfully complete.

The Dental Implant Process

Your first step is to make an appointment to talk about dental implants with Dr. Mahlin. He will conduct an examination to assess your overall oral health and to determine whetherdental implant showing on a lower jaw you have the bone density to support dental implants. If you don’t, he can talk to you about your options for building up the bone.

If your oral health is good enough to support dental implants, your next course of action will depend on the type of dental implants you will be getting.

Single dental implants—If you have just one tooth to replace, you might opt for a dental implant to replace it. After the healing process, which usually takes about three to four months, Dr. Mahlin will put the dental crown restoration on the implant to complete it.

3-D Cone Beam Technology (CBCT)

This precise machine is invaluable for planning implant surgery, complicated extractions, root canals, and orthodontics. In particular instances, this imaging allows for optimal care and communication when compared to the traditional 2-dimensional radiograph.  We now have the ability to 'virtually' predict procedural results before they are initiated.
